Description

The new version of X265 haves issues with FFMPEG dependence (specificly, the libx265 dependence). Please recompile FFMPEG with the updated dependence to X265 package.

error: no se pudo preparar la operación (no se pudieron satisfacer las dependencias)
:: ffmpeg2.8: instalando «x265» (2.8-1) se rompe la dependencia con «libx265.so=151-64»

Thanks.

Had this issue to.

After some poking around I found out that:

pacman -Ss ffmpeg2.8 shows nothing
pacman -Fo ffmpeg2.8 shows nothing
pacman -Qi ffmpeg2.8 shows nothing depending on ffmpeg2.8

pacman -R ffmpeg2.8 fixed the problem with zero colateral damage.

Updates work fine afterwards.
